Mechanic D65T-B3 Trinocular Stereo Microscope With 6.5X-65X Continuous Zoom
The Mechanic D65T-B3 microscope is engineered to deliver professional-grade clarity, flexibility, and comfort for electronics technicians, PCB repair specialists, quality control labs, and hobbyists. Its wide 6.5–65× continuous optical zoom enables smooth transitions from a broad overview to fine-detail inspections — perfect for analysing circuit boards, solder joints, BGA components or small parts without changing lenses.
Packed with precision optics and a wide-field high-eyepoint eyepiece (WF10X/22 mm), the D65T-B3 produces sharp, high-contrast stereo images with excellent depth perception and minimal distortion — ensuring you don’t miss even the smallest defects.
With a generous 100 mm working distance under the lens, there’s ample space to maneuver soldering irons, tweezers, or test probes — a must-have when working on PCBs, mobile boards, or delicate assemblies.
The integrated adjustable LED ring-light (56 bulbs, 4.5 W) offers bright, uniform, cold-white illumination, enabling clear observation even under low ambient lighting — essential for soldering, component inspection, or micro-work.
Built with a robust large base (195 × 256 × 20 mm) and a durable metal focusing mechanism (50 mm lift range), this microscope remains stable and vibration-free — even during precise operations.

🧰 Technical Specifications
Specification Details Model Mechanic D65T-B3 Trinocular Stereo Microscope Magnification 6.5× – 65× continuous zoom Eyepieces WF10X / 22 mm high-eyepoint wide-field (optional alternate eyepieces available) Viewing Head Binocular/trinocular head, 45° inclined, interpupillary distance 54–76 mm, bilateral visibility adjustable Working Distance ~100 mm standard (with auxiliary lenses can extend to ~30–287 mm) Illumination Built-in LED ring-light, 56 LEDs, 4.5 W, adjustable brightness; input AC 90–240 V Base Plate Size 195 × 256 × 20 mm large base for stability and workspace convenience Focus Mechanism Metal focusing bracket with ~50 mm lift range and adjustable tension Additional Features High-definition coated optics, dust-proof mirror, option for auxiliary lenses and camera adapter/CTV output Typical Use Cases PCB/mobile-board repair, soldering/desoldering, electronics inspection, component assembly, quality control, lab work, teaching, small-part inspection
